  1. Stefan_Hartl scored this whisky 90 points Expert Senior

    A whisky I regularly repurchase. Excellent value for money. The fruity berry and orange notes harmonize perfectly with the peppery spice. It's often compared to Talisker Port Ruighe, but usually comes out on top. For me, the opposite is true: the Ardmore is smoother, more aromatically clearer, and even spicier. Overall, clearly superior – in my opinion.
    • Nose
      Oranges studded with cloves, accompanied by dry campfire smoke instantly reminiscent of Ardmore. Very fruity, sweet and sour, with clear strawberry at the forefront. The cinnamon note blends in nicely. Subtle tobacco notes in the smoke, the spiciness already quite noticeable. With more time, red currants, apples, caramel, and honey emerge—developing beautifully in the glass.
    • Taste
      It starts mild and fruity, with orange dominating. Then a strong burst of peppery oak spice that really gives the whisky character. Behind that come the berries again, especially strawberry, accompanied by a touch of honey. The smoke comes in later, distinctly campfire-like. Cinnamon is also present. Very sweet on the tongue, with a pleasant tart counterpoint that lends it vibrancy.
    • Finish
      Here, the campfire smoke is most prominent. This is followed by a distinct wave of red fruit, intense and sweet, again with clear strawberry notes. The combination of fruit, smoke, and oak spice lingers and remains very pleasant on the palate.
